Abstract

In this paper a Discrete Event Systems approach is used to design embedded systems, implemented using a commercial low-cost platform based on a single-board micro-controller. The approach uses Time Petri Nets (TPN) to build the system model and a model-checking tool to perform the formal verication and to support the embedded system code generation. The method was applied to design an automated sorting machine using the Arduino platform as programming device.
